And yes, it depends upon demand (how crowded the parks are at the time) The Fast Passes I obtained from Winnie The pooh yesterday stated exactly what time I could get another Fast Pass at the bottom.....it was still pretty long, about an hour and 45 minutes, but the park was PACKED yesterday.
 

Except on days when the parks are packed, the answer is to get one fastpass, and then go stand in line for another ride :rolleyes: You may be in line for an hour, but you'll be "in line" for multiple rides at once. DH and I have been "in line" for 3 rides at once using this method! :) You just have to know how to use the system :)
